Output e5af89ef0d76813120b09525efc3e96f484bc993254fd2e3e457788353d75555:0

value
60604045
script pubkey
OP_HASH160 OP_PUSHBYTES_20 da1aec670d12734c7322660f00271a1cf16504e6 OP_EQUAL
address
3MaFV35jrjjyh9yXz74GhCgqLXGVyNCzPv
transaction
e5af89ef0d76813120b09525efc3e96f484bc993254fd2e3e457788353d75555
spent
true